JavaSE、idea、Tomcat进阶式安装

281 阅读3分钟

前言

Java程序需要有开发环境。SUN公司提供了一套Java开发环境,简称JDK(Java Development Kit),它是整个Java的核心。JDK包括Java编译器、Java运行工具、Java文档生成工具、Java打包工具等

1、javaSE(JDK)安装

1.官方下载地址:www.oracle.com/java/techno…

image.png

2.下载后点击运行安装包,按照指引,选择安装位置继续下一步

image.png

3.配置环境变量:

  • 右键“此电脑”属性-->点击“系统高级设置”-->点击“高级”-->点击“环境变量”-->“系统环境变量”。把java的bin补录复制粘贴到上面即可

image.png

  • JAVA_HOME环境变量的配置(为了使tomcat不被闪退)

image.png

4.java文件夹介绍

image.png image.png

bin目录: 该目录用于存放一些可执行程序,如

  • javac.exe (Java编译器)
  • java.exe (Java运行工具)
  • jar.exe (打包工具)
  • javadoc.exe (文档生成工具)

db目录: 是一个纯Java实现、开源的数据库管理系统。这个数据库不仅很轻便,而且支持JDBC 4.0所有的规范,在学习JDBC时,不再需要额外地安装个数据库软件,可以选择直接使用JavaDB即可。

jre目录: 此目录是Java运行时环境JRE的根目录,包含Java虛拟机,运行时的类包、Java应用启动器以及一个bin目录,但不包含开发环境中的开发工具。

在JDK的bin日录下放着很多可执行程序,其中最重要的就是javac.exe和java.exe。

  • javac.exe是Java编译器工具,它可以将编写好的Java文件编译成Java字节码文件(可执行的Java程序)
  • java.exe是Java运行工具, 它会启动一个Java虚拟机(JVM) 进程,Java虚拟机相当于一个虚拟的操作系统,它专门负责运行由Java编译器生成的字节码文件(.class文件)。

lib目录: lib是library的缩写,意为Java类库或库文件,是开发工具使用的归档包文件。

include目录: 由于JDK是通过C和C++实现的,因此在启动时需要引入一些C语言的头文件, 该目录就是用于存放这些头文件的。

2、安装idea

转载参考:www.zdfans.com/html/53688.…

3、Tomcat安装

Tomcat是当今世界上使用最为广泛的、开源免费的Servlet/JSP容器,其主要功能是用于发布JavaWeb应用。

  1. 菜鸟参考:www.runoob.com/jsp/eclipse…

  2. Tomcat下载地址:tomcat.apache.org/

  3. 注意目录名不能有中文和空格。目录介绍如下:

image.png

image.png

  • bin:存放启动和关闭Tomcat脚本文件,里面最常用的文件是startup.bat
  • conf:存放Tomcat服务器的配置文件。核心的文件是server.xml。可以在里面改端口号等。默认端口号是8080,也就是说,此端口号不能被其他应用程序占用。
  • lib:存放Tomcat服务器和所有web应用成程序要访问的jar文件。
  • logs:存放Tomcat日志文件
  • temp:存放Tomcat运行时产生的临时文件,即缓存
  • webapps:web的应用程序。web应用放置到此目录下浏览器可以直接访问
  • work:编译以后的class文件。

进入bin目录: startup.bat:启动服务 shutdown.bat:关闭服务 setclasspath.bat:设置环境变量